technological Innovations Behind the Guangdong Undersea Tunnel Construction

The Guangdong undersea tunnel represents a groundbreaking ‍achievement in civil engineering,driven by several state-of-the-art technological innovations. At the core of this project was the Tunnel Boring Machine (TBM), ‌meticulously designed‌ for the complex geological conditions ‌of the South China Sea. This device utilizes advanced navigation systems that help maintain precision while excavating‌ through varying ⁤soil layers. Innovations like real-time ⁣monitoring systems⁢ allow​ engineers to oversee the ⁢excavation process, offering​ immediate feedback to refine operational strategies ‍and enhance safety protocols.

Moreover, the construction of the tunnel employed smart⁤ construction techniques that significantly reduced project time ⁤and costs. The⁢ use of prefabricated ​segments streamlined ‍assembly, allowing for ⁢rapid⁤ installation underwater. Additionally, ‌the‌ integration of Artificial Intelligence (AI) ‌ into ⁣the construction workflow has automated several processes, enhancing efficiency and ⁤minimizing human error.
